      Meaning of the first name Fahari

      Origin

      Swahili

      Meaning

      Splendor

      Variations

      Bahari, Mahari, Zahari
      The name Fahari finds its roots in the Swahili language, a Bantu language spoken predominantly in East Africa. Derived from the word fahari, meaning splendor in Swahili, this name bears a deep significance. In Swahili culture, where names often reflect traits or qualities individuals are believed to possess, Fahari serves as a tribute to an individual's exceptional brilliance and radiance.
